Factors of Disfluency in Speaking English by English and Literature Students at UIN Alauddin Makassar.
This research discussed the types and factors that cause of speech
disfluency by a student in exam room at English and Literature Department of
UIN Alauddin Makassar. The purpose of the research was to identify types of
speech disfluency using Fox-tree & McGregor theory and factors of speech
disfluency using Bortfeld et.al theory used by students in exam room. Descriptive
approach to analyze data to know the factors of speech disfluency and the types of
speech disfluency. The finding showed that there are five types of speech
disfluency occurring in the exam room they are silent pause, filled pause,
repetition, repair and lexical fillers. It is shown that the most dominant type of
speech disfluency used by the students in exam room is silent pause. The finding
showed that there are five factors of speech disfluency occurred in the exam room
they are processing load, coordination function, familiar vs unfamiliar
conversational partners and effects of these variables upon disfluencies. This
showed that the most dominant factors of speech disfluency were processing load.
Even though there are obstacles, they still try to be confident in giving their best
during the exam and always try to improve their English fluently.
